About Lake Chaffee, Connecticut

Lake Chaffee is a locality in Northeastern Connecticut (Windham County), Connecticut, United States. It is a small community with a population of 235. The population density is 610.6 people per km². Lake Chaffee is located at 41.9411°N, 72.1946°W. It observes the Eastern Time (America/New_York) timezone.

Lake Chaffee lies a placid expanse of northeastern Connecticut, its surface a mirror reflecting the deep greens of surrounding woodlands and the occasional flash of a kingfisher's wings. It lies 23.1 miles east-south-east of Springfield, MA (from Springfield, MA: bearing 119°T), and is situated 9.6 miles north-north-east of Storrs.
